Chatham to Pulborough by train

A train trip from Chatham to Pulborough takes about 2hrs 47 mins on average, covering roughly 53 miles (86 kilometres). With around 37 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£27.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Chatham to Pulborough start from £27.00 one way, or £27.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Chatham to Pulborough are available for £27.90 one way, or £36.60 return

Chatham Station Facilities and Services

Chatham Train Station is equipped with a variety of facilities to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ey for passengers. The ticket office is open daily, fitting into a variety of timeframes. Ticket machines for both buying and collection, including accessible machines in the booking hall, are available for those in a hurry or with special needs.

For passengers needing assistance, the station provides step-free access throughout, making it easily navigable for all. Waiting rooms are located on platforms 1 and 2, readily available until 8 PM, offering a heated space to relax before your train departs. Passengers can also enjoy the refreshment facilities, including a buffet on platform 1 and a Starbucks located in the booking hall to grab a quick bite or sip a warm coffee.

Transport Links: Effortless Connections

Chatham is not just about the trains. The station's transport links extend to a well-organized network of buses and taxis. Ideal for seamless onward journeys, the rail replacement services have a designated bus stop at the bus interchange to the right of the station entrance. Taxis are conveniently located at the station forecourt, ensuring you can find a ride swiftly. Onward travel information can be found in a printable format, perfect for planning the next leg of your journey.

Pulborough Station Amenities and Facilities

Pulborough boasts a range of facilities focused on convenience and accessibility. The station has a fully operational ticket office opening as early as 06:00 AM on weekdays, and ticket machines are available for those who prefer speedy self-service. For tech-friendly travelers, smartcard issuers and validators are provided, though it's worth noting that public Wi-Fi is not available.

Access is a paramount consideration at Pulborough. It offers step-free access to platform 2 via a side entrance with a short but steep ramp. Accessible ticket machines are present, accommodating travelers using Disabled Persons Railcard. However, for assistance, do check here for more details about accessibility facilities.

Transport Links for Seamless Continuation

Aside from usual train services, the station integrates well with other forms of public transport. The onward travel information map available at the station can guide you with local bus services. When operational challenges occur, details about rail replacement services can be found by clicking the designated link at the station's info points.
